Abalone shells are very popular for burning sage, palo santo and other botanicals used in smudging. With its iridescent shimmer, an abalone shell is an eye-catching piece that is not only beautiful but functional for smudging and burning herbal products.

In addition to being great smudge pots, our abalone shells make great cone incense burners, smudge stick holders, or white sage ashtrays. They can be used as crystal holders and make beautiful altar supplies. Their natural rainbow beauty adds elegance to any home or office.

How to Smudge

 Begin by purchasing one of our botanicals. The two most popular are Palo Santo and White Sage. Hold a flame to the botanical until it begins to burn, then blow out and place it in the abalone shell or a smudge pot.* Let the botanical smolder. The smoke that fills the air is what you use to smudge in your space. You can simply walk around the area that you want to smudge, carefully waving the botanical in the air and letting the smoke fill the space.

What to say when smudging a home?

 We recommend chanting a mantra or Om. You may also simply think positive thoughts and imagine you are filling the space you are “clearing” with love and light. Carry the abalone shell with you as you smudge so that the ashes fall in it. You may need to relight the botanical bundle and repeat until you have gone through the whole area. Don’t forget to smudge corners and tight spaces as that is where stale energy or negative energy can collect. Once you are done, relax in your newly smudged space and allow the peace to flow in.

* Always use caution when lighting objects and never leave burning objects unattended.
